技术文摘
Python3.11 性能大幅提升近 64%,迎来翻身?
Python3.11 性能大幅提升近 64%,迎来翻身?
在编程语言的世界里,Python 一直以其简洁、易读和强大的功能备受开发者青睐。然而,性能问题在某些特定场景下曾是 Python 的短板。但如今,随着 Python3.11 的发布,情况似乎有了显著的改观,其性能大幅提升近 64%,这是否意味着 Python 迎来了翻身的机会?
Python3.11 带来的性能提升并非偶然。开发团队在优化解释器、改进内存管理以及增强算法效率等方面下了很大的功夫。新的优化技术使得 Python 在处理复杂任务和大规模数据时,能够更加高效地运行,大大缩短了执行时间。
这一显著的性能提升对于广大 Python 开发者来说无疑是一个重大的利好消息。以往因为性能考虑而对 Python 望而却步的一些项目,如今可能会重新将其纳入选择范围。例如,在数据科学和机器学习领域,对计算性能要求较高,Python3.11 的出现使得在 Python 中进行大规模数据处理和模型训练变得更加可行和高效。
在 Web 开发中,更快的 Python 可以提升服务器的响应速度,改善用户体验。对于那些需要实时处理大量请求的应用,性能的提升意味着能够更好地应对高并发场景,减少延迟和资源消耗。
然而,我们也不能仅仅因为性能的提升就认为 Python 已经解决了所有问题。在与其他一些以性能著称的编程语言相比时,Python 可能仍存在一定的差距。但重要的是,Python3.11 的性能进步为其在更多领域的广泛应用打开了新的大门。
对于开发者而言,要充分利用 Python3.11 的性能优势,还需要对新的特性和优化有深入的了解,并在代码编写和架构设计上做出相应的调整。相关的库和框架也需要及时跟进,以充分适配新的性能提升。
Python3.11 近 64%的性能提升是一个令人振奋的进展。它让 Python 在保持自身优势的同时,在性能方面迈出了重要的一步。虽然还有改进的空间,但这无疑为 Python 的未来发展奠定了更加坚实的基础,也让我们对 Python 在更多领域的出色表现充满期待。
- SQL Server 通过 LinkedServer 跨服务器操作数据库的图文教程
- 深入解析MySQL子查询教程
- Redis缓存雪崩、击穿与穿透的解决办法
- 浅聊MySQL中的join查询
- 高并发场景下Redis与本地缓存的使用技巧分享
- 别再误解MySQL in的用法啦
- SQL 日期与字符串相互转换操作示例
- MySQL获取时间及格式转换的各类操作方法详细解析
- 遇事莫慌先记录:MySQL in 慢查询的优化之道
- Redis 常用数据结构整理分享:一文了解核心内容
- MySQL中user表的位置
- MySQL 中 distinct 的使用方法
- MySQL中存储生日适合用什么数据类型
- MySQL 中 MyISAM 与 InnoDB 有哪些区别
- MySQL是否有索引